An Overview Of Your Future Role At BBA Your role as an Electrical Intern will be to take part in engineering projects. You’ll also be responsible for ensuring the quality of professional services that are provided and for maintaining good working relationships.
With us, you’ll get the opportunity to...
- Participate in small to major design projects for utility (substation and generation) and heavy industry clients (e.g., mining, industrial, renewable energy)
- Participate in short-circuit, load flow, grounding and arc-flash studies
- Perform calculations, both manually and with specialized software
- Apply calculation results and design methods
- Prepare sketches and drawings
- Apply settings to protection relays, meters and other electrical devices
- Prepare reports, specifications and tenders
- Perform troubleshooting, testing, assessment, adjustment, site supervision and commissioning at client sites
- Check work for accuracy and conformity
